Chelsea, City brace for clash

LONDON. – Manchester City’s defensive resilience in the absence of the injured Benjamin Mendy faces its first and arguably toughest test when the English Premier League soccer leaders travel to champions Chelsea today.

The 23-year-old France full-back has been in fine form for City since his £50 million pre-season move from Monaco. But Thursday saw City announce Mendy would undergo surgery in Barcelona yesterday after he ruptured the anterior cruciate ligament in his right knee during last weekend’s victory over Crystal Palace.
